One of the most important steps in bringing your invention to life is protecting it through patents. InventHelp works closely with specialized patent attorneys and intellectual property (IP) firms that help inventors secure patents and protect their ideas. These firms have the expertise to navigate the often-complex world of patents, ensuring that your invention is properly protected.
For example, if you need patent consulting, you can benefit from InventHelp’s network of IP professionals who provide guidance and assistance throughout the patent process. Patent consulting services typically include patent searches, filing, and legal advice, which can be crucial in ensuring your invention remains exclusive to you.
Once you’ve secured your patent, the next step is to turn your idea into a tangible product. InventHelp partners with various prototype development companies that specialize in creating working models of your invention. These companies have the technical expertise and equipment to transform your concept into a functional prototype, which can be an essential tool for pitching your invention to investors or manufacturers.
By working with prototype developers, you can ensure your invention is viable, manufacturable, and ready for market testing. Prototypes help to communicate your idea more clearly and can often serve as the first step in securing business partnerships or investors.
InventHelp also collaborates with marketing and licensing firms to help you promote your invention to the right audience. These firms have the marketing strategies, channels, and connections needed to get your product noticed. Whether it’s through online marketing, industry trade shows, or direct outreach to companies looking for new products, these firms work diligently to increase the visibility of your invention.
These marketing partnerships can also help you license your invention, opening up potential deals with manufacturers or large corporations who may be interested in producing and distributing your product.

A prototype is a working model of your invention. Prototype development companies help create a physical representation of your idea, allowing you to test, refine, and present it to potential investors or manufacturers. Having a prototype is often a key step in securing funding and licensing deals.

Licensing allows you to give another company the rights to manufacture and sell your invention. This can lead to revenue without you having to handle production or distribution. Licensing companies work with InventHelp to help you find the right partners to commercialize your invention.
